Editorial Standards
All submissions must meet the following standards:
Original, unpublished work
Fact-based analysis supported by credible sources
Clear distinction between facts, analysis, and opinion
Neutral, professional, and non-promotional tone
No sensationalism, misleading headlines, or unsupported claims
Plagiarism, AI-generated low-quality content, or recycled material will not be accepted.
Research & Sources
Contributors are expected to:
Use reputable and verifiable sources (official reports, institutions, academic research, corporate filings)
Properly attribute data, quotes, and references
Cross-check key facts and statistics
Avoid anonymous or unreliable sources unless clearly justified
Where applicable, links to primary sources should be included.
Writing Style & Structure
Preferred article characteristics:
Length: 1,200–3,000 words (depending on topic depth)
Clear introduction outlining the topic and relevance
Logical structure with headings and subheadings
Balanced analysis supported by data and context
Concise conclusion summarizing key insights
Articles should be written in clear, professional English suitable for a global readership.
